Grinding tools can be potentially lethal if used incorrectly. The European manufacturers
have thus prepared safety instructions in the form of leaflets and brochures through
their associations VDS (German Abrasives Association) and FEPA (Federation of Euro-
pean Producers of Abrasives). These can help you minimise your personal liability risk.

Even when they are not in use: resin-bonded grinding wheels age and their performance diminishes over time. Because during the
storage of grinding wheels, moisture penetrates between the bond matrix and abrasive grains and weakens the bond. Rhodius
has come up with a formula, HydroProtect, that slows down the ageing process caused by moisture and keeps the performance of
the grinding wheels almost constant for several months. This keeps the cutting performance at a permanently high level – from the
manufacture of the tool through to the actual time of use.

The maximum efficiency can only be achieved if a cutting disc perfectly matches your machine and application. We have
summarised what you should look out for when choosing a product and how cutting discs differ.
Extra-thin cutting discs
Our extra-thin cutting discs bear the product code XT. With a maximum width of disc of only 1.9 mm, they are the ideal tool for
processing thin-walled materials as well as solid material. Extra-thin cutting discs cut much easier thanks to the lower friction at the
workpiece. This minimises the thermal load and greatly reduces blueing of the workpiece. Its almost burr-free cut also minimises
time-consuming reworking.
Sturdy cutting discs
Cutting discs with a width of disc greater than 1.9 mm are identified by the code FT within the product name. Thanks to their kind of
fabric reinforcement and the associated high stability, they are suitable for tough jobs such as the freehand cutting of structural and
tool steel. Use our cutting discs with the code ST for stationary cutting.

Aluminium dust is very fine and can accumulate in angle grinders and destroy these during
grinding despite an extraction system. Portable air grinders are dust-insensitive. If you are
cutting aluminium with an electric angle grinder you can halve the dust development with a thin
aluminium-cutting disc. Clean the angle grinder after work with compressed air. A good dust
extraction system is a must in closed rooms since high concentrations of aluminium dust can lead
to explosions.

The cleaning nylon discs are made of a coarsely structured, hard nylon. The nylon structure adapts to the
contours of the workpiece to ensure thorough cleaning.
There is no geometric change to the surface since only foreign materials such as rust and discolourations
are removed. No residues are left on the workpiece.
Only for use on adjustable angle grinders. The nylon melts at excessively high speeds
The optimum speed range is between 3,000 and 7,000 rpm.

The brush diameter and length of fill material are the determining factors for the
surface working result. A combination of smaller diameter brush body and greater
length of fill material results in soft and flexible brushes which are ideally suitable for
Cleaning
the treatment of structured workpieces and for easy, gentle surface working.
A larger diameter of the brush body and smaller length of fill material result in more
aggressive brushes which can be used for deburring and removal of tougher dirt.
For the most efficient surface working, please select the maximum brush diameter,
which can be mounted on the respective driving device. The peripheral speed and
consequently the performance of the brush can be influenced by the brush diameter.
Important: Portable machines must only be used with brushes with maximum
180 mm diameter!
The fill material density depends on the number of wire tips per surface unit.
High fill material densities are the basis for achieving optimal performance and
lifetime of the brushes as well as perfect results, e.g. during deburring. Low fill
material densities increase the flexibility of the brush and are ideal for the treatment
of strongly profiled surfaces. If the brush diameter stays the same, the fill material
density can be influenced by the measure of the body.
The working width describes the contact surface of the brush on the workpiece.
The rotational speed of the brush during operation may influence the indicated
maximum working width.

Grinding stone materials - natural or artificial stone - usually produces a lot of dust. It is essential
that you use suitable breathing protection because natural stones and artificially manufactured
stones may contain quartz dusts that are hazardous to health.

With a closed coating, the abrasive grains are distributed on the surface with very
small gaps. This results in a higher stock removal performance and a lower roughness
since more grain tips are in action. If the abrasive grains are distributed with a defined
gap one speaks of an open coating. This type of coating prevents clogging and is
mainly used for aluminium, soft woods, paints and varnishes.

Polishing tools are used to produce high-gloss surfaces as well as for maintenance and/or restoration in order to achieve an optimum
surface quality.
In the superfinish fields of Polishing, tools are used to produce high-gloss surfaces as well as for maintenance and/or restoration
in order to achieve an optimum surface quality. In particular in the food/pharmaceutical industry, a smooth surface guarantees
satisfaction of the highest hygiene requirements since deposits and dirt cannot cling to this.
What’s more, a high-gloss polished surface prolongs the life of the material.
How to achieve brilliant pre-conditions
The prepared workpiece must not show any deep scratches or inclusions. In order to achieve an optimum working result, the surface
should finally be processed with grinding tools that have a grain of 60 or even smaller. (We recommend LSZ F VISION).

High-grade, industrially manufactured diamonds ensure the constant high quality of our diamond tools. They are made from
graphite under extreme pressure at high temperatures. This means that unlike natural diamonds, their properties can be reproduced
at any time.
The following quality features are very important when using diamond tools:
• Purity
• Defined ultimate strength
• Sharp edges
• Constant geometry
The diamonds in a diamond cutting disc are integrated in the segment in a metal bond.
The composition of the metal powder is chosen depending on the cutting disc’s field of
use. If abrasive building materials are to be cut, a hard segment bond is chosen. If the
cutting disc is for hard materials, a soft bond is the right choice. The various properties
of the metal bond thus affect the cutting ability and segment wear.
The shape of the cutting edge is also of decisive importance for the stock removal
performance of the diamond cutting disc and the impression of the cut during use.
Generally, we differentiate between three cutting edge types:

Stricter guidelines as protection against
health-damaging influences have been
in force since 06.03.2007 on the basis
of the EC Directives 2002/44/EC and
2003/10/EC on the protection of
employees against damaging noise and
vibrations. Employers whose staff are
confronted by vibrations during work must
ensure compliance with the corresponding
threshold values within the scope of their
fiduciary duty.
